Meeder Advisory Services Inc. Makes New $1.07 Million Investment in Astera Labs, Inc. $ALAB

Meeder Advisory Services Inc. acquired a new position in Astera Labs, Inc. (NASDAQ:ALABFree Report) in the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or acquired 2,208 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$1,066,000.

Insider Transactions at Astera Labs

In other news, CEO Jitendra Mohan sold 90,630 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, August 17th. The shares were sold at an average price of $340.35, for a total transaction of $30,845,920.50. Following the sale, the chief executive officer directly owned 1,266,665 shares in the company, valued at approximately $431,109,432.75. This represents a 6.68%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through the SEC website. The sale was made to cover tax withholding obligations related to the vesting of equity awards. Also, Director Jack R. Lazar sold 10,000 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Thursday, June 4th. The shares were sold at an average price of $355.17, for a total transaction of $3,551,700.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the director directly owned 75,688 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$26,882,106.96. The trade was a 11.67% decrease in their position. Additional details regarding this sale are available in the official SEC disclosure.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. Insiders sold a total of 419,244 shares of company stock valued at $163,135,169 in the last 90 days. Company insiders own 10.40% of the company’s stock.

Astera Labs Stock Down 4.8%

Shares of ALAB stock opened at $289.02 on Thursday. The stock has a market cap of $50.14 billion, a P/E ratio of 143.08 and a beta of 3.84. Astera Labs, Inc. has a 52 week low of $97.89 and a 52 week high of $499.48. The company’s fifty day simple moving average is $355.88 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$243.65.

Astera Labs (NASDAQ:ALABG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, August 4th. The company reported $0.80 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.69 by $0.11. The business had revenue of $392.40 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$360.85 million. Astera Labs had a net margin of 30.74% and a return on equity of 19.24%. The business’s revenue was up 104.5%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$0.44 EPS. Astera Labs has set its Q3 2026 guidance at 1.160-1.210 EPS. On average, analysts anticipate that Astera Labs, Inc. will post 2.7 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Astera Labs Profile

(Free Report)

Astera Labs is a fabless semiconductor company that develops connectivity solutions for data center and cloud infrastructure. The firm focuses on addressing signal integrity and link management challenges that arise as server architectures incorporate higher-bandwidth processors and accelerators. Its technology is aimed at improving reliability and performance for high-speed interconnects used in servers, storage systems and compute accelerators.

The company’s product portfolio centers on silicon devices and accompanying firmware and software that enhance and manage high-speed links.
